Japanese Community in Pre-War Britain From Integration to Disintegration

By: Language: English Publication details: Oxford Routledge 20150304Edition: 1Description: 230 pISBN:
  • 9781138862814
Summary: Explores the origins of the community, and compares the experience of the Japanese to that of other national groups. The book discusses the community's involvement in the arts, religion and sport; intermarriage; and the second generation, and concludes by considering the impact of deteriorating relations in the 1930s and of the Second World War.
